What is Neo-Tantric art?
  • a)
    It is a type of Indian abstract art that uses geometrical designs seen in traditional diagrams for meditation or yantras.
  • b)
    It is a type of Indian figurative art that depicts social problems.
  • c)
    It is a type of Indian installation art that uses technology to convey a sense of time.
  • d)
    It is a type of Indian mural art that can be seen on public buildings.
Correct answer is option 'A'. Can you explain this answer?
Most Upvoted Answer
What is Neo-Tantric art?a)It is a type of Indian abstract art that use...
Neo-Tantric art is a unique Indian abstract art that uses geometrical designs seen in traditional diagrams for meditation or yantras. It became successful in the West and later in India and is a combination of modern art and traditional Indian art.
